</div>Mandehttp://www.blogger.com/profile/14398087360601333666noreply@blogger.com5t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-5470313146735313849.post-89874758458272294102010-08-23T09:00:00.000-05:002010-08-30T01:50:50.891-05:00Time to Make the BreadAfter feeding your starter flour and water for a week, it is finally fermented and ready to make bread. <br />
<br />
Because it is fermented it actually breaks down those difficult to digest phytates. Phytates basically bind up the minerals such as zinc, iron, magnesium, copper, and phosphorus and prevent your body from being able to absorb them. This is one of the healthiest bread you can make because you are actually able to absorb and use the nutrients that are released. But that is another story for another day. <br />
<br />
To make the bread you need: <br />
2 cups sourdough starter<br />
1 tsp sea salt<br />
3/4 cold filtered water<br />
2-4 cups whole wheat flour<br />
<br />
Step 1: take remaining starter and pour it into a clean jar, seal it with a lid and store it in the refridgerator until you are ready to use it again. *Remember to pull it out once a week, feed it, leave it out on the counter overnight, and then put it back in the fridge in order to maintain it.*<br />
<br />
Step 2: mix the starter and the salt in a clean glass bowl.<br />
<br />
Step 3: stir in water.<br />
<br />
Step 4: mix in flour, 1-2 cups at a time (amount will vary depending on the consistency of your starter.<br />
<br />
Step 5: knead your dough for 8-10 minutes (you can use a machine if you want to!)<br />
<br />
<br />
<table align="center" cellpadding="0" cellspacing="0" class="tr-caption-container" style="marg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to; text-align: center;"><tbody>
<tr><td style="text-align: center;"><a href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/THtAcvVXXaI/AAAAAAAABBo/QDOASx4QqDo/s1600/IMG_3162.JPG"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: auto; margin-right: auto;"><img border="0" height="240"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/THtAcvVXXaI/AAAAAAAABBo/QDOASx4QqDo/s320/IMG_3162.JPG" width="320" /></a></td></tr>
<tr><td class="tr-caption" style="text-align: center;">put the dough back in your bowl<br />
<br />
</td></tr>
</tbody></table>Step 6: Cover and let the natural yeast go to work to make the dough rise. In 3-4 hours my glass bowl was filled to the top. It could take much more. Remember this is the slow, old fashioned way. I had mentally prepared myself for it to take all day, so I was surprised at how fast it went. <br />
<br />
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"><a href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/THtAl4I-XGI/AAAAAAAABBw/ud6p_ZT1rDQ/s1600/IMG_3167.JPG" imageanchor="1"><img border="0"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/THtAl4I-XGI/AAAAAAAABBw/ud6p_ZT1rDQ/s320/IMG_3167.JPG" /></a></div><br />
Step 7: Knead the dough again for about 5 minutes.<br />
<br />
Step 8: Cut your dough in half.<br />
<br />
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"><a href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/THtAtZAAdhI/AAAAAAAABB4/JFyG8ubuGNg/s1600/IMG_3171.JPG"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/THtAtZAAdhI/AAAAAAAABB4/JFyG8ubuGNg/s320/IMG_3171.JPG" /></a></div><br />
Step 9: Form to round balls and place in stone or glass pan.<br />
<br />
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"><a href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/THtA1qxqNYI/AAAAAAAABCA/94zaexvk_Y4/s1600/IMG_3173.JPG"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/THtA1qxqNYI/AAAAAAAABCA/94zaexvk_Y4/s320/IMG_3173.JPG" /></a></div><br />
Step 10: Allow the dough to rise in the pan on average 1-3 hours. (I had to leave my house in 2 hours, so I only let mine rise for 1 hour)<br />
<br />
<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"><a href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/THtA91_2pmI/AAAAAAAABCI/6QiTVYNK4zs/s1600/IMG_3174.JPG"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/THtA91_2pmI/AAAAAAAABCI/6QiTVYNK4zs/s320/IMG_3174.JPG" /></a></div><br />
Step 11: Bake at 350 degrees for 1 hour.<br />

<div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"><a href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/TGvc33PS99I/AAAAAAAABBY/UlqCvkh4qcs/s1600/IMG_3157.JPG"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"><img border="0" height="320"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/TGvc33PS99I/AAAAAAAABBY/UlqCvkh4qcs/s320/IMG_3157.JPG" width="240" /></a></div>Mandehttp://www.blogger.com/profile/14398087360601333666noreply@blogger.com0t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-5470313146735313849.post-92116758249691153742010-08-16T23:50:00.001-05:002010-08-17T07:41:58.887-05:00Day 5Sorry, I'm slow to post Day 5 instructions, but I'm sure by now you know what to do!<br />
<br />
Today mine had this frothy layer on the top and kind of a strange smell. It is hard to describe. Not necessarily a bad smell, but not that yummy yeasty smell either. Does that make sense? But we will get there! Keep going.<br />
<br />
<a href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/TGp-QDMjuRI/AAAAAAAABBQ/fToaQ5MoIrs/s1600/IMG_3153.JPG" on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}"><img alt="" border="0"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5506352308614838546"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_XjbW0E3Xf-A/TGp-QDMjuRI/AAAAAAAABBQ/fToaQ5MoIrs/s400/IMG_3153.JPG" style="cursor: hand; cursor: pointer; display: block; height: 300px;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; width: 400px;" /></a><br />
So this is mine after I finished with it today. It hasn't appeared to be rising very much so I went ahead and added todays mixture (1/2 c whole wheat flour and 1/2c filtered water) into my quart jar without removing any. Tomorrow I will have to take some out. I have heard that when you have to remove some it is okay to go ahead and use it in some recipes? I'll try to research this a little more before the next post!<br />
<div><br />
</div><div>*On a side note, the soupier your starter is, the more sour it will taste. My family likes our not quite so sour, so tomorrow I will begin to thicken it up a little by feeding it 1/2 c flour and only 1/4 c water.<br />
